WebThe Solemn League and Covenant. Ulster Day, Saturday the 28th of September, 1912, was kept as a day of religious observance by the Northern Loyalists. So far as the Protestants of all denominations were concerned, Ulster was a province at prayer on that memorable Saturday morning. In Belfast, not only the services which had more or less of an ... WebUlster’s Solemn League and Covenant, commonly referred to as the Ulster Covenant, was signed by nearly 500,000 people on and before 28 September 1912, in protest against a Home Rule Bill introduced by the British Government in the same year; the bill proposed the establishment of a Home Rule parliament in Dublin. Ulster's Solemn League and Covenant, commonly known as the Ulster Covenant, was signed by nearly 500,000 people on and before 28 September 1912, in protest against the Third Home Rule Bill introduced by the British Government in the same year.
